Description

The NI FP-2015 LabVIEW Real-Time Controller Interface, with Part Number 777517-2015, is a robust solution by National Instruments designed for intelligent industrial I/O with Ethernet connectivity. This controller features one serial port and one Ethernet port, along with 512 MB of nonvolatile storage and 32 MB DRAM memory, allowing it to manage up to nine FieldPoint bases and their I/O modules.

Equipped with an integrated Web server, it can facilitate up to 20 remote panel connections simultaneously, and supports data storage in MS-DOS compatible formats like XML and CSV, which can be transferred via the built-in FTP server. The Ethernet port enables auto-negotiation for 100 Mb/s or 10 Mb/s communication rates, ensuring flexible and efficient network connections.

The NI FP-2015 requires a power supply ranging from 11 VDC to 30 VDC and supports a redundant power supply through additional terminals, providing reliability and continuous operation for critical applications.
